#44cc74 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#44cc74 is composed of 26.7% red, 80%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 141.2 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 53.3%. #44cc74 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ffe8 with #009900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#44cc74 color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
#44cc74 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#44cc74 has RGB values of R:68, G:204,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4508788.

Shades and Tints of #44cc74
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040d07 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#44cc74
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848c87 is the less saturated color, while #16fa67 is the most saturated one.
